Maharashtra Man Stabs Guards in ISIS-Inspired Attack
A man in Maharashtra, reportedly radicalized online and inspired by ISIS, stabbed security guards in Mira Road, sparking a terror investigation. Authorities stated the suspect had expressed a desire to attack Hindus.

Maharashtra ISIS-inspired attack: 'Suspect had desire to attack Hindus,' CM Fadnavis says
Maharashtra CM Devendra Fadnavis stated a "lone wolf" stabbing of two security guards in Thane is being investigated as potential self-radicalisation. The accused, who recently returned from the US, allegedly targeted Hindus in the name of jihad. Investigators are exploring wider networks, with the ATS and NIA involved. Recovered notes suggest a desire to join ISIS.
